网页设计领域也在不断创新。全屏背景滚动作为一种新颖的网页设计元素,凭借其独特的视觉效果和强大的表现力,逐渐成为网页设计的新宠。本文将从全屏背景滚动的定义、实现原理、设计技巧等方面进行探讨,旨在为广大网页设计师提供有益的参考。

一、全屏背景滚动的定义与实现原理

全屏背景滚动技术与美学的完美融合  第1张

1. 定义

全屏背景滚动,顾名思义,指的是网页背景在用户浏览过程中实现全屏范围的滚动效果。这种效果可以使网页内容更加丰富,提升用户体验。

2. 实现原理

全屏背景滚动主要通过以下两种技术实现:

(1)CSS3动画:利用CSS3的`@keyframes`规则和`animation`属性,可以创建丰富的动画效果,实现背景滚动。

(2)JavaScript:通过JavaScript获取页面高度和窗口大小,结合CSS3动画,实现背景的动态滚动。

二、全屏背景滚动的设计技巧

1. 选择合适的背景图片

全屏背景滚动中,背景图片的选择至关重要。一幅精美的图片可以瞬间抓住用户的眼球,提升网页的视觉效果。以下是一些建议:

(1)分辨率:选择高分辨率的图片,确保在各种设备上都能呈现良好的效果。

(2)风格:背景图片的风格应与网页整体风格相协调,避免突兀。

(3)色彩:背景图片的色彩应与网页主题色彩相匹配,形成和谐统一的视觉效果。

2. 控制滚动速度

全屏背景滚动的速度直接影响用户体验。以下是一些建议:

(1)根据内容长度调整:内容较长的页面,滚动速度可适当加快;内容较短的页面,滚动速度可适当减慢。

(2)结合用户操作:当用户进行滚动操作时,背景滚动速度可适当加快,以增强互动性。

3. 利用CSS3动画增强效果

CSS3动画可以为全屏背景滚动添加更多视觉效果,以下是一些建议:

(1)渐变背景:利用CSS3渐变效果,使背景颜色逐渐变化,提升视觉层次。

(2)透明度变化:通过调整背景图片的透明度,实现层次感。

(3)动画效果:为背景图片添加动画效果,如旋转、放大等,使页面更具动感。

三、全屏背景滚动的优势与应用场景

1. 优势

(1)提升视觉效果:全屏背景滚动可以使网页内容更加丰富,提升视觉效果。

(2)增强用户体验:全屏背景滚动可以引导用户关注重点内容,提高用户体验。

(3)提升品牌形象:精美的全屏背景滚动效果可以提升品牌形象,彰显专业度。

2. 应用场景

(1)企业官网:展示企业文化和产品特点。

(2)电商平台:展示商品特色和优惠活动。

(3)个人博客:展示个人风采和兴趣爱好。

全屏背景滚动作为一种新颖的网页设计元素,具有丰富的视觉效果和强大的表现力。通过对全屏背景滚动的定义、实现原理、设计技巧等方面的探讨,为广大网页设计师提供了有益的参考。在今后的网页设计中,全屏背景滚动将发挥越来越重要的作用。